Summary
Akash Choudhari is a seasoned software engineering manager with two decades of experience building and scaling device software and DevOps organizations for consumer hardware across Android, Linux, and embedded systems. He has led global teams of 50+ engineers and contractors at Meta and Google, driving platform end-to-end work from BSP and kernel to OTA, QA, and CI for high-volume products like Google Assistant TVs, speakers, and automotive audio SKUs. Known for operational rigor, he implemented CI pipelines and release processes supporting hundreds of developers, slashing release effort and raising quality while managing multi-million dollar vendor programs and board bring-ups. Technically grounded from early Android work at Texas Instruments through Product-Engineering leadership at Google, he combines hands-on systems expertise with program-level orchestration across partners like Samsung, SONOS, Bose, Vizio, and Harman. He currently focuses on audio and hearables, balancing strategic partner integrations with mentorship and developer enablement; extra curiosity: he augmented his background with a professional ML/AI certificate from UC Berkeley to inform data-driven product decisions.
